Only once before had a division II team won the battlers tournament. The Drunken Masters victory in season 7 (10334474) had been largely forgotten, or otherwise regarded as a relic of a past era that would never happen again. To even make the final as a second tier team was seen as a great achievement only managed by j-jacks in recent times, and so whatever happened in the season 61 final, Bonkers Ballers could walk away happy.

But unlike j-jacks before them, Bonkers did not settle for the finals. An aggressive defensive call against Sharpshooters53 paid instant dividends as they took a Q1 and HT lead in the battlers tournament final. People began to believe that the white whale of BB basketball could happen again. But no ABBL team goes down that easily, and Sharpshooters53 would force overtime, with
Chen Xianxin first scoring a 3, then defending the game winner from Dominick Dries. Still, the ABBL giant was hobbled under controversial circumstances; two of their starters, Chu Chuan and Pielak, had been ejected on fouls when neither had fouled out all season to that point.

Overtime, like regulation, was back and forth, but Bonkers Ballers had the advantage in the final minute, and were up by 3 after Jean Lorent held his nerve at the line. Xianxin took position in the corner and was ready to try and send the game to double overtime... but as he received the ball, Dries wrapped him up and gave him only 2 free throws with no time on the clock. This only added further controversy to the way the referee had called the game, as some said this should have either been a flagrant, or called a shooting foul for 3 FT's. Xianxin couldn't even miss on purpose because there wasn't time for a tip in, and so Sharpshooters53 fell to the underdogs by 1; (125832055)

The FT count and foul outs should not take anything away from Bonkers Ballers accomplishing the rarest of wins in this game. Even if the referee was Deaf Blinders, that wasn't something they could control and in any case, they played the game of their lives to even be in position to win off it. The team sadly could not stay intact; Bonkers focusing on the cup meant they didn't have HCA for the division II playoffs and ultimately they would fall in the semi-final to Adelaide Ducks. Of their starting 5 for that cup final, only Dominick Dries remains on the team.

Sharpshooters53 meanwhile made the ABBL playoffs but were never a serious contender, losing to peaceNroll in the first round. The result had to sting for JT1953, as you don't get a chance to win a national championship often in this game unless you're bryce_gibbs, and this one slipped away in agonizing fashion.
